-// ----------------------------------------------------------------------------
-// CClientEngine::MHFRunL()
-// ----------------------------------------------------------------------------
-void CClientEngine::MHFRunL( RHTTPTransaction aTransaction, const THTTPEvent& aEvent )
-    {
-    LOG("CClientEngine::MHFRunL ,begin");
-    switch ( aEvent.iStatus )
-        {
-        case THTTPEvent::EGotResponseHeaders:
-            {
-            // HTTP response headers have been received. Use
-            // aTransaction.Response() to get the response. However, it's not
-            // necessary to do anything with the response when this event occurs.
-            iObserver.ClientEvent( EHttpHdrReceived );
-            break;
-            }
-        case THTTPEvent::EGotResponseBodyData:
-            {
-            // Part (or all) of response's body data received. Use
-            // aTransaction.Response().Body()->GetNextDataPart() to get the actual
-            // body data.
-        
-            // Get the body data supplier
-            MHTTPDataSupplier* body = aTransaction.Response().Body();
-            TPtrC8 dataChunk;
-        
-            // GetNextDataPart() returns ETrue, if the received part is the last
-            // one.
-            TBool isLast = body->GetNextDataPart(dataChunk);
-            iObserver.ClientBodyReceived(dataChunk);
-        
-            iObserver.ClientEvent( EHttpBytesReceieved );
-
-            // NOTE: isLast may not be ETrue even if last data part received.
-            // (e.g. multipart response without content length field)
-            // Use EResponseComplete to reliably determine when body is completely
-            // received.
-            if( isLast )
-                {
-                iObserver.ClientEvent( EHttpBodyReceieved );
-                }
-            // Always remember to release the body data.
-            body->ReleaseData();
-            break;
-            }
-        case THTTPEvent::EResponseComplete:
-            {
-            // Indicates that header & body of response is completely received.
-            // No further action here needed.
-
-            iObserver.ClientEvent( EHttpTxCompleted );
-            break;
-            }
-        case THTTPEvent::ESucceeded:
-            {
-            // Indicates that transaction succeeded.
-            iObserver.ClientEvent( EHttpTxSuccess );
-            // Transaction can be closed now. It's not needed anymore.
-            aTransaction.Close();
-            iTransactionOpen = EFalse;
-            break;
-            }
-        case THTTPEvent::EFailed:
-            {
-            // Transaction completed with failure.
-            iObserver.ClientEvent( EHttpTxFailed );
-            aTransaction.Close();
-            iTransactionOpen = EFalse;
-            break;
-            }
-        default:
-            // There are more events in THTTPEvent, but they are not usually
-            // needed. However, event status smaller than zero should be handled
-            // correctly since it's error.
-            {
-            if ( aEvent.iStatus < 0 )
-                {
-                iObserver.ClientEvent( EHttpConnectionFailure );
-                // Close the transaction on errors
-                aTransaction.Close();
-                iTransactionOpen = EFalse;
-                }
-                break;
-            }
-        }
-	LOG("CClientEngine::MHFRunL ,end");
-    }
